Hi, in the past few days I've had multiple BSODs with kernel security check error.

No updates or changes were made to the system. It all started randomly.

BSOD is only happening when PC is idle. So after I stop any work and leaves the PC it crashes in 5 - 10 minutes.

I ran memtest and chdsk without any issues.
